The Man From U.N.C.L.E. (1964) - 37 mistakes in series 4

The Summit-Five Affair

Mistake Audio problem: When Helga tries to slam the door and shouts, "Get away from me," her lips aren't moving at all. Submitted by Jean G

Mistake Audio problem: When Solo & Illya enter the elevator and Solo says, "That's an exciting prospect," his lips aren't moving in sync with the words. Submitted by Jean G

The Test Tube Killer Affair

Mistake Revealing: The stolen green sedan has normal windows in exterior shots. But in all the closer views (shot in-studio and processed with rear-screen projection), the car has no glass in its windshield. Submitted by Jean G

Mistake Continuity: Greg pulls Christine into the alley. When he says, "It's no good," he's standing squarely face-to-face with her. But in the very next shot, he's moved to a side-on position with his head turned toward her. Submitted by Jean G

Mistake Continuity: The positions of the fencing school students supposedly standing still behind Greg change constantly between shots as the instructor addresses them. Submitted by Jean G

The 'J' for Judas Affair

Mistake Revealing: During the foot-chase through Tenza HQ, the Thrush gunman, with Illya in hot pursuit, races around a hallway corner. As Illya runs into the shot, the gunman's shadow reappears on the back wall, revealing the fact that the actor has stopped and is standing back there. Next shot, though, he's running down another corridor and through a door. Submitted by Jean G

Mistake Factual error: Apparently, U.N.C.L.E. bullets can do 180s. Illya fires at the fleeing Thrush limo from behind, and without hitting any of its other (closed) windows, somehow puts two bullets through the car's front windshield. Submitted by Jean G

Mistake Continuity: In the intro, Illya shows Solo an automatic rifle he's retrieved after the shoot-out in the mausoleum. In full shot, he's holding his U.N.C.L.E. Special pistol in his right hand as he points to the logo on the rifle's stock. In the close-up insert of his hand, the Special disappears. Submitted by Jean G

Mistake Continuity: At the airfield, Illya stands near a bright red fuel truck marked "FLAMMABLE." Every time the shot changes, his position shifts from standing to the right of the final E to blocking it altogether. Submitted by Jean G

The Prince of Darkness Affair (1)

Mistake Continuity: When Solo and Illya explore the ruined African village, Solo's collar and tie are open and loose in close-ups, but buttoned and pulled up tight in full shots. Submitted by Jean G

Mistake Revealing: While Solo is on the phone at the airport, the same female extra passes him twice. Both times, she's wearing the same green dress, but the second time, her hair is re-styled and she's carrying a different suitcase. Submitted by Jean G

Mistake Continuity: When Sebastian grabs the prism from the safe, the rope he's just used to suspend himself from the ceiling has become a simple noose, rather than the elaborate harness it had been a few moments earlier. Submitted by Jean G

Mistake Factual error: Solo is supposedly in Iran, yet there are scores of women in the crowd wearing skimpy, sleeveless tops and mini-skirts. Even in the Shah's Westernized Iran of the 1960s, this was still a Muslim country. Women (including tourists) were not permitted to appear in public without "modestly" covering their arms and legs. Submitted by Jean G

The Prince of Darkness Affair (2)

Mistake Continuity: Events in the opening recap here differ from those in the previous episode. At the end of part 1, Solo climbs the boat ladder with his hands still tied, loses balance and falls back to the deck. In part 2's recap, he gets his hands free immediately, and never climbs the ladder. Submitted by Jean G

Mistake Revealing: The same extra - a lady in a green dress - who passed Solo twice in Part 1, is sitting behind Illya in the theatre here in Part 2. This lady certainly gets around. Submitted by Jean G

Mistake Continuity: Annie's U.N.C.L.E. visitor badge disappears between the hall and the doorway when Illya takes her into the reception room. Submitted by Jean G

The Master's Touch Affair

Mistake Revealing: Solo's little red sports car has an intact windshield in the studio processed shots (done indoors with rear-screen projection). But in all the outdoor shots of the car, the windshield is, for some strange reason, missing entirely. Submitted by Jean G

Mistake Continuity: As he's sprawled unconscious on the floor of Valendros' cell, the position of Illya's arm keeps changing between shots. Submitted by Jean G

The THRUSH Roulette Affair

Mistake Continuity: Solo leaps from a roof, appears to get shot, and lands on his back with his tie flipped up over his face and his coat hiked up. In the very next shot, though, his tie and coat have both straightened themselves out nicely, and his arms have completely changed positions. Submitted by Jean G

Mistake Continuity: The dust on Illya's tux lapel cleans itself off between takes when he pulls Monica out of the casino. Submitted by Jean G
